The application fields of the PL10107NLT are wide and varied. This inductor is ideal for power supplies, converters, and dc/dc regulators, making it an ideal choice for both mobile and desktop applications. The PL10107NLT also has low profile sizes for applications that require space-saving solutions. This inductor is great for implementing noise suppression, power supplies, and transformers with very high efficiency and accuracy. The PL10107NLT is also well suited for power conditioning for noise-sensitive applications and led drivers. Additionally, automotive applications like engine control and automated control systems can benefit from the capabilities of the PL10107NLT.
